**Ticket:** Waveform preview renders blank for files over 10 minutes in Chordwell Studio.

**Steps to reproduce:**
1. Upload any WAV longer than 10:00.
2. Open the clip editor.
3. Observe the waveform pane stays empty; console shows a decode timeout.

Expected: downsampled waveform renders within 3s. To query the preview service directly, authenticate with the bearer token below.

login token, yajeg-fawif: eyJhbGciOiJIUzI1NiIsInR5cCI6IkpXVCJ9.eyJzdWIiOiIEdPQYnZXaZIn0.HSRTnYZBx0Qc

## Runbook: Retrying Failed Exports (Cartonex Plugin API)

When an export job returns status `FAILED_TRANSIENT`, your plugin should retry with exponential backoff: start at 5 seconds, cap at 2 minutes, maximum six attempts. Jobs marked `FAILED_PERMANENT` must not be retried — surface the error to the user instead. Duplicate submissions within the retry window are deduplicated by job key, so retries are safe. When reporting retry storms to Cartonex support, include the trace token shown below.

trace token, kajeg-tadup: htk31_ea4436123ab4c9e337062126feef2c5

Pulsefern's webhook dispatcher retries failed deliveries with exponential backoff. WEBHOOK_MAX_RETRIES (default 5) caps attempts; WEBHOOK_BACKOFF_BASE_MS controls the initial delay. A 410 response permanently disables the endpoint, skipping further retries. Reviewers should confirm retry counts are not raised above 8, since the dedupe window in Quillgate expires after one hour. Each retry request is signed so receivers can verify authenticity, and the signing secret must be set in the environment file before deploys, directly below this line.

env line for kadup-tajep: LEDGER_TOKEN13=273d61bdbefd6